President Prabowo attends the Mass Mortgage Signing Ceremony for 50,030 recipients of the Housing Finance Facility (FLPP) at Pondok Banten Indah Housing Complex, Serang city, Banten province, on Saturday (12/20). Photo by: The BPMI of Presidential Secretariat/Citra

The Government has pledged to fast-track cross-ministerial collaboration and strengthen engagement with stakeholders to tackle the challenge of meeting national housing needs, according to President Prabowo Subianto.

“Our goals are still far from being achieved. Twenty-nine million of our people still do not have homes. So, Mr Ara, work hard, reach out to all Cabinet ministers and let us find a way. Where there is a will, there is a way. Our country is rich, but at times we must improve ourselves. We have not always been smart in managing our wealth. Now, we must manage it properly,” President Prabowo said at the Mass Mortgage Signing Ceremony for 50,030 recipients of the Housing Finance Facility (FLPP) at Pondok Banten Indah Housing Complex, Serang city, Banten province, on Saturday (12/20).

The President also emphasized that unity among all stakeholders of the nation are the main foundation for realizing a just and prosperous Indonesia. With its diversity of ethnicities, languages, religions, and backgrounds, unity is a strategic national strength in facing development challenges.

In the meantime, the President stated that Indonesia’s independence was the result of the struggle of all people. Farmers, fishermen, teachers, religious leaders, and common people played vital roles in sustaining the nation’s struggle from the very beginning.

The President further stated that Indonesia is a wealthy nation, but its resources must be managed in a better, more accountable, and responsible manner. To that end, law enforcement and clean Government are imperative.

“We must enforce laws and regulations. The state must be present, and the state must also be clean. The Government must be clean. The Government cannot allow its institutions to be corrupt. I am determined to clean up the apparatus, because they are the ones who provide services to the people. If those who provide services are not good and not honest, I believe the nation’s wealth will never reach the people,” the President stated.

Through the acceleration of public housing program and the strengthening of governance, President Prabowo reaffirmed the Government’s commitment to ensure that development outcomes truly reach all Indonesian people.
